Lawson and Western researchers suggest walking and talking can be an early predictor of dementia
In a new study, researchers at Lawson Health Research Institute and Western University are demonstrating that gait, or motion testing, while simultaneously performing a cognitively demanding task can be an effective predictor of progression to dementia and eventually help with earlier diagnosis. To date, there is no definitive way for health care professionals to forecast the onset of dementia in a patient with memory complaints.
Dr. Manuel Montero-Odasso, a Lawson scientist, geriatrician at St. Joseph’s Health Care London, and associate professor in the Division of Geriatric Medicine at Western University’s Schulich School of Medicine & Dentistry, is leading the “Gait and Brain Study.” His team is assessing up to 150 seniors with mild cognitive impairment (MCI), a slight decline of memory and other mental functions which is considered a pre-dementia syndrome, in order to detect an early predictor of cognitive and mobility decline and progression to dementia.
Dr. Montero-Odasso with study participant, Roy Bratty
“Finding methods to detect dementia early is vital to our ability to slow or halt the progression of the disease,” says Dr. Montero-Odasso. The study, funded by the Canadian Institutes of Health Research, followed participants for six years and included bi-annual visits. Researchers asked participants to walk while simultaneously performing a cognitively demanding task, such as counting backwards or naming animals. Those individuals with MCI that slow down more than 20 per cent while performing a cognitively demanding task are at a higher risk of progressing to dementia.
“While walking has long been considered an automatic motor task, emerging evidence suggests cognitive function plays a key role in the control of walking, avoidance of obstacles and maintenance of navigation,” says Dr. Montero-Odasso. “We believe that gait, as a complex brain-motor task, provides a golden window of opportunity to see brain function.”
The “gait cost,” or speed at which participants completed a single task (walking) versus a dual-task, was higher in those MCI individuals with worse episodic memory and who struggle with executive functions such as attention keeping and time management.
“Our results reveal a ‘motor signature’ of cognitive impairment that can be used to predict dementia,” adds Dr. Montero-Odasso. “It is conceivable that we will be able to diagnose Alzheimer’s disease and other dementias before people even have significant memory loss. Our hope is to combine these methods with promising new medications to slow or halt the progression of MCI to dementia.”
The study, “Association of Dual-Task Gait with Incident Dementia in Mild Cognitive Impairment”, was published in the journal, JAMA NEUROLOGY.

Lawson ranks in top ten among Canada's research hospitals
Lawson Health Research Institute – the research institute of London Health Sciences Centre (LHSC) and St. Joseph’s Health Care London – is ranked seventh in the country in Re$earch Infosource’s 2023 list of Canada’s Top 40 Research Hospitals.
This is the 13th year in a row that Lawson has ranked top ten in the country, and the seventh-place ranking is up two spots from 2022 – highlighting continued dedication to hospital-based research at LHSC and St. Joseph’s.
Lawson also ranked second for research intensity among the large tier institutions with more than $776,000 of research spending per researcher.
“These rankings help LHSC and St. Joseph’s assess how we compare to similar hospitals across the country,” says Dr. David Hill, Scientific Director at Lawson and Integrated Vice President, Research at LHSC and St. Joseph’s. “Our continuous placement in the top 10 of all research hospitals shows we are doing important and relevant medical research that is making a difference to patient care.”
Lawson has been at the forefront of research in a wide range of specializations, making advances in areas from cancer care and mental health supports to molecular imaging and theranostics in recent years.
“Conducting research in hospitals means it can go from bench to bedside much more quickly,” says Dr. Hill. “Things move much faster now than they ever did. Our top 10 ranking shows we are leading the way, and that funders are confident in London’s hospital-based researchers.”
The top 40 list analyzes hospital-based research institutes from across the country on several metrics, including total research expenditure from the previous fiscal year. The ranking looks at funds from all sources, including both internal and external, to support research in hospitals.

Lawson researchers elected to Royal Society of Canada
Drs. Cheryl Forchuk and Ruth Lanius have been elected as Fellows with the Royal Society of Canada (RSC) in recognition of their significant contributions to mental health research.
Dr. Forchuk, Assistant Scientific Director at Lawson and the Beryl and Richard Ivey Research Chair in Aging, Mental Health, Rehabilitation and Recovery at St. Joseph Health Care London’s Parkwood Institute, has worked tirelessly to advance research that has resulted in improved hospital discharge models, harm reduction strategies and support for those living without housing, among other concerns. Most recently she has hosted forums across Canada in an effort to better understand homelessness and the number of people experiencing it.
“It’s an honour to be included among such a talented group and alongside my mental health colleague,” says Dr. Forchuk, who is also a Distinguished University Professor at Western University. “A lot of important work remains to be done to better support those living with mental health challenges.”
Dr. Lanius, Associate Scientist at Lawson and Psychiatrist at London Health Sciences Centre, is world-renowned for advancing the understanding and treatment of post-traumatic stress disorder (PTSD) through her research. She has been instrumental in defining different types of PTSD and combining imaging and psychiatry to develop new therapies that use neurofeedback or sensory processing to ‘train the brain.’
“Advancing knowledge is crucial to improving quality of life,” notes Dr. Lanius, who is also the Harris Woodman Chair in Mind-Body Medicine and a Professor at Western’s Schulich School of Medicine & Dentistry. “I’m very excited to be recognized with such a distinguished group of contributors to research and academics.”
RSC fellows are elected by peers for their outstanding scholarly, scientific and artistic achievement. This year’s 101 new fellows will be inducted into the RSC on November 17.

Leading the conversation on equity, diversity and inclusivity
The city of London, Ontario is home to a vibrant health research community. On Wednesday, May 9, researchers from across the city gathered to discuss the importance of equity, diversity and inclusivity (EDI) in the careers of health researchers. Through participation at Exchange: A London Health Research Day Forum on Diversity & Inclusivity, guests discussed the challenges associated with EDI and potential solutions for the future.
Exchange was held the evening before London Health Research Day, the region’s premier research showcase event which features nearly 400 trainee presentations. Trainees are the future of Canadian science and EDI is crucial to that future. This is a topic of national importance that has garnered attention and action from the federal government, funding agencies and scientists across the country.
Recognizing the importance of this topic, Canada’s Minister of Science, The Honorable Kirsty Duncan, and local Member of Parliament for London North Centre, MP Peter Fragiskatos, shared video greetings with Exchange guests.
“The Exchange event highlights a vital area of discussion. It is important to not only recognize but embrace the differences between scientists and the diverse perspectives they bring to research,” said Rebecca Sullivan, a third year PhD candidate at Western University’s Schulich School of Medicine & Dentistry, training in Savita Dhanvantari’s lab at Lawson Health Research Institute, and one of the organizers of the event. “Becoming aware of our own unconscious biases and trying to change these culturally ingrained implicit associations is the only way to make active change in science!”
Above: Rebecca Sullivan, a third year PhD candidate, leading a scenario-based group activity at Exchange
The evening’s first presenter was Dr. Janet Smylie, Director of the Well Living House Applied Research Centre for Indigenous Infant, Child and Family Health at St. Michael’s Hospital and CIHR Applied Public Health Research Chair in Indigenous Health Knowledge and Information. Dr. Smylie, who also delivered the keynote presentation at London Health Research Day, spoke about the role of anti-Indigenous racism and discrimination within health care professions, including its impact on research. This included a discussion of Dr. Smylie’s own research in the field of Indigenous health.
Above: Dr. Janet Smylie presenting on "Addressing anti-Indigenous racism and discrimination within health care professions"
Greta Bauer, PhD, a professor in the Department of Epidemiology and Biostatistics at Schulich Medicine & Dentistry, spoke about the role of epidemiology as a toolkit for building equity in health research. This included a discussion on incorporating intersectionality and multidimensionality into population health research methodology.
“The purpose of this work is to give researchers the measurement and statistical tools they need to shift the focus from studying broad population average effects to more heterogeneity within populations,” said Greta. “The whole point is to better study not only diversity in health outcomes, but in the processes that generate those outcomes.”
Above: Greta Bauer, PhD, presenting on "Epidemiology as a toolkit for building equity"
This talk was followed by a presentation on Gender-Based Analysis Plus (GBA+). GBA+ is an analytical tool used to assess how diverse groups of women, men and gender-diverse people may experience policies, programs and initiatives. The “plus” in GBA+ acknowledges that GBA goes beyond biological (sex) and socio-cultural (gender) differences. We all have multiple identity factors that intersect to make us who we are; GBA+ also considers many other identity factors, like race, ethnicity, religion, age, and mental or physical disability. GBA+ is a method for collecting and reviewing data in an unbiased manner, one that leaves aside many of the assumptions that can mask the GBA+ impacts of a given initiative. Alysha Croker, PhD, Manager, Tri-Agency Institutional Program Secretariat, discussed how GBA+ is being used in research and grant funding, including at the federal funding agencies.
“Diverse research teams can lead to more innovation, greater collective intelligence and an increased capacity to tackle complex issues,” said Alysha, when discussing the importance of EDI in the careers of health researchers.
Above: Alysha Croker, PhD, presenting on "Incorporating Gender-Based Analysis Plus (GBA+) in research and beyond"
The evening also included a presentation from Shantal Feltham, founder and CEO of Stiris Research, a North American clinical trials management company based in London. Shantal discussed the importance of ensuring that clinical trials are designed to recruit diverse research participants that represent real patient populations. She also discussed her own experiences and perspectives as a female entrepreneur.
Above: Shantal Feltham delivering a presentation titled "That’s a great idea – It’ll never work"
A group of health research trainees concluded the night with a scenario-based presentation and activity. Audience members were divided into small groups and given a diversity scenario to discuss. Topics ranged from the experiences of LGBTQ+ researchers, racial diversity, physical ability barriers in research labs and more. Notes and ideas from these conversations were recorded and displayed the next day at London Health Research Day.
“Exchange highlighted EDI in health research in action. It featured talks by leading female researchers on issues in Indigenous health and LGBTQ health, implementation of equity in the Canada Research Chairs program, and female entrepreneurship in the field of health research,” said Savita Dhavantari, PhD, assistant director and scientist at Lawson and assistant professor at Schulich Medicine & Dentistry. Savita was also one of the Exchange organizers and the facilitator for the event. “Above all, I hope attendees were encouraged to be fearless in advocating for equity, diversity and inclusivity in health research.”

Lens of compassion improves health care
Keynote speaker at joint mental health research day says compassion in action has proven benefit
Compassion in mental health care – and in all health care – is “what separates good from really great” patient outcomes, Calgary-based researcher Shane Sinclair, PhD, told mental health researchers during a conference Oct. 30, 2024, in London.
Sinclair, who heads the Compassion Research Lab at the University of Calgary, was the invited keynote speaker at the Joint Mental Health Research and Innovation Day, attended by about 130 people.
The event was hosted by Lawson Research Institute, London Health Sciences Centre Research Institute and Schulich School of Medicine & Dentistry.
The day also featured 17 poster presentations and 17 oral presentations on different aspects of mental health research. It’s one of the premier annual education-and-development events in mental health science regionally.
This year’s event showcased how compassion could transform health policy, partnerships, systems, care, research and service delivery.
Compassion, respect and excellence are core values of St. Joseph’s Health Care London.
Sinclair noted that the key role of compassion – responding to someone’s suffering with understanding and action – is evidence-based.
“We do patient-informed and patient-targeted research. And we’ve found compassion makes a difference in how people heal.”
-Shane Sinclair, PhD, compassion researcher
His lab examined the outcomes and satisfaction among patients at 14 emergency rooms across Alberta and found compassion to be the greatest predictor of quality care ratings.
“What separates good from really great comes down to compassion. These things matter,” Sinclair said.
“It improves their health and their quality of life. It reduces health-care costs, reduces adverse medical outcomes and helps build patients’ trust in the medical information and direction they receive,” he said.

London expands approach to prevent discharge from hospital to homelessness
LONDON, ON - During a virtual event for Londoners hosted by Lawson Health Research Institute and the City of London, a multi-sectoral research team announced two projects representing a collaborative approach to preventing homelessness from within hospital walls.
Built on the unique and successful No Fixed Address (NFA) strategy, these projects are being tested as a potential best practice for preventing hospital discharge to homelessness. NFA seeks to stop the cycle between hospital admissions and homelessness by providing timely and accessible supports to patients who would otherwise be discharged into homelessness. It brings housing and financial supports into the health-care system, starting as soon as upon admission, to assist in finding appropriate housing and supports or avoiding a potential eviction.
“Canada lacks a validated and coordinated service model to address the issue of hospital stay to no fixed address, which can often be the beginning of an individual’s experience with homelessness,” explains Dr. Cheryl Forchuk, Beryl and Richard Ivey Research Chair in Aging, Mental Health, Rehabilitation and Recovery, and Assistant Scientific Director at Lawson. “There are multiple factors that cause people to be discharged into homelessness - systemic, organizational and personal. We need a collaborative and coordinated approach that honours housing as a basic human right.”
Several departments at London Health Sciences Centre (LHSC) and St. Joseph’s Health Care London collaborate with staff from the City of London, Canadian Mental Health Association (CMHA) Elgin-Middlesex, Youth Opportunities Unlimited (YOU), Salvation Army’s Housing Stability Bank and Ontario Works in the City of London to provide direct, on-site (or virtual) support for patients at risk of homelessness.
“Implementing a coordinated approach to addressing homelessness allows our staff to actively work alongside our partners in health care to prevent and divert individuals and families from an experience of homelessness by assessing their needs and connecting them to the housing supports.,” says John D’Oria, Coordinated Access Manager, City of London. “Whether it’s financial, social service or mental health support, this partnership and approach allows for a holistic approach to client care at the right time.”
Patients discharged from hospital to homelessness in Canada face many challenges that make recovery more difficult. They often experience higher readmission rates and emergency department visits. This is particularly concerning for youth, who have been found to be the fastest growing segment of the homeless population.
NFA was initially tested with strong success for mental health patients across the city and the second version of the project was extended to medical units at LHSC’s University and Victoria Hospitals.
PROJECT 1: Collaboration to Address Homelessness - Health, Housing and Income (H2I)
This research study will evaluate the City of London’s Coordinated Access Outreach program at hospital sites. A Coordinated Access Outreach worker will support individuals at risk of homelessness to maintain or obtain housing. Ontario Works will assist with the provision of income and employment supports and the Salvation Army Housing Stability Bank may be accessed for needed financial resources to secure or maintain housing.
Over two years, 106 participants will be interviewed in hospital and again six months post-discharge. Focus groups with participants, health care providers and community partners will provide further insight into the effectiveness of NFA. This project is funded by the Canada Mortgage and Housing Corporation (CMHC)’s National Housing Strategy.
PROJECT 2: Preventing discharge to No Fixed Address – Youth (NFA-Y)
This research study will customize, implement and evaluate the NFA strategy for vulnerable youth ages 16-24. The unique health and housing needs of youth at-risk will be explored by streamlining housing and financial support into a coordinated system of care, with additional support provided by Youth Opportunities Unlimited and Children’s Aid Society London and Middlesex.
Over 3-4 years, data to be collected from 93 youth at three time points. Focus groups with youth participants, health care providers, and community agency partners will help enhance the NFA strategy to meet the unique needs of youth. This project is funded by the National Centres of Excellence (NCE) Making the Shift (MtS) Youth Social Innovation Lab.

London holds 8th place ranking in Canada's Top 40 for hospital-based research
Lawson Health Research Institute is again ranked eighth in the country according to the 2020 edition of “Canada’s Top 40 Research Hospitals List” by Re$earch Infosource. This strong national position has been maintained by Lawson for the past seven consecutive years and keeps the Institute within the top five in Ontario.
Lawson, the research institute of London Health Sciences Centre and St. Joseph’s Health Care London, has also maintained the top ranking for research intensity among the large tier institutions with $600,000 of research spending per researcher.
“Now, more than ever, people are understanding the critical importance of hospital-based research and its impact on health care,” says Dr. David Hill, Lawson Scientific Director and VP, Research for London Health Sciences Centre and St. Joseph’s Health Care London.
“We have remarkable people right here in London working on solutions for health challenges that have a worldwide impact. Their knowledge, creativity and dedication never fail to astound.”
The top 40 list analyzes hospital-based research institutes from across the country on several metrics, including total research income from the previous fiscal year. The ranking looks at funds received from all sources, including both internal and external, to support research at the organization. According to the report, Lawson received $118,796 million in research income in 2019. Despite representing a 4.0 per cent drop from the previous fiscal year, Lawson has maintained its rankings on the national list.
Hospital-based researchers belong to a health system at the forefront of the COVID-19 pandemic. With close proximity to patients and access to samples, they have mobilized to address COVID-19. Many Lawson research teams are implementing pre-clinical, clinical observational and clinical trial studies to prevent or soften the worst effects for patients with COVID-19. They are also studying the long-term and mental health impacts related to the pandemic.
“The COVID-19 pandemic is proving to be one of the most pressing health challenges of our time,” notes Dr. Hill. “Lawson excels in rapid response research and is uniquely positioned to tackle health problems from within hospital walls.”

London researchers collaborating on national dementia prevention program
LONDON, ON - Researchers at Lawson Health Research Institute are collaborating with Canada’s largest dementia research initiative, the Canadian Consortium on Neurodegeneration in Aging (CCNA), to study an innovative online program that offers older adults the opportunity to increase their knowledge of dementia and improve lifestyle risk factors. The program, Brain Health PRO (BHPro), offers interactive digital educational modules to empower older adults to improve their physical and mental health, and modify their risk factors for dementia.
“Using the BHPro modules participants will learn how to improve their physical and mental health and reduce their risk of cognitive impairment. It is particularly novel with the education modules being delivered remotely,” explains Dr. Michael Borrie, Scientist at Lawson and Medical Director for the Aging Brain and Memory Clinic at Parkwood Institute.
The bilingual program focuses on seven different modifiable dementia risk domains: exercise, nutrition, sleep, psychological and social health, cognitive engagement, heart health, and vision and hearing. For each, the program includes 10-minute educational videos, as well as interactive activities for users to complete. Participants will also be sent portable EEG headsets to measure their brain activity during sleep, and accelerometers to track their physical activity. With the rise of dementia anticipated to reach nearly one million Canadians over the next 12 years, dementia prevention is becoming an increasingly urgent national health priority.
“The launch of BHPro is part of a significant research effort to find concrete means of preventing dementia, with the ultimate goal of having tremendous benefits for the aging experience,” says Dr. Howard Chertkow, Scientific Director of the CCNA and Director of the Kimel Family Centre for Brain Health and Wellness at Baycrest.
“Alzheimer Society of Canada (ASC) is proud to support the launch of the BHPro through the CAN-THUMBS UP program,” adds Dr. Saskia Sivananthan, ASC’s Chief Research & KTE Officer.
BHPro is funded by the Canadian Institutes of Health Research and the ASC, and was created through the Canadian Therapeutic Platform Trial for Multidomain Interventions to Prevent Dementia (CAN-THUMBS UP) program, which is part of the CCNA. The study will support 350 older adults across Canada who have at least one risk factor for dementia, including up to 60 participants through Lawson, with the goal of seeing participants’ dementia risk reduced throughout the year-long study. London researchers get $2.8 million in funding to support mental health and wellbeing of Canadian health care workers
The COVID-19 pandemic has had a tangible impact on the mental health and wellbeing of Canadian health care workers, who have faced challenges that include increased workloads, resource constraints and fears of exposure to COVID-19.
Announced today, researchers out of Lawson Health Research Institute's MacDonald Franklin OSI Research Centre, have received $2.8 million in funding from the Public Health Agency of Canada (PHAC) to launch a project that will support the mental health and wellbeing of Canadian health care workers. The project is titled “Promoting Resilience and Mental Health: Adapting Canada’s Department of National Defence Road to Mental Readiness (R2MR) Program to Support Canadian Health Care Workers.”
The project will adapt the current Road to Mental Readiness Program, created for the Canadian Military. The aim is to identify mental health and wellness barriers in health care institutions, and create a streamlined framework that will build and promote supportive environments within institutions across the nation.
“This program has been a personalized approach with the military, and we are now adapting it to focus on Canadian health care workers,” explains Dr. Anthony Nazarov, Associate Scientist at Lawson and the MacDonald Franklin OSI Research Centre at St. Joseph’s Health Care London. “We want to educate institutions to create an environment that supports wellness not just at the individual level, but at the institutional level as well.”
The project, which will span 14 months, will assist in the planning, adaptation and testing of the health care focused Road to Mental Readiness Program.
“One of the main reasons we felt this was necessary stems from a recent study our team conducted that focused on moral distress and the mental health of Canadian health care workers,” says Dr. Don Richardson, Lawson Scientist and Director of the MacDonald Franklin OSI Research Centre at St. Joseph’s. “Our preliminary study results found that many Canadian health care workers have been negatively impacted by the pandemic with conditions such as; posttraumatic stress disorder, stress and depression.”
Once the research team has adapted the current Road to Mental Readiness Program, they will test it with health care workers to confirm its efficacy.
“We hope to have this type of resiliency program adopted by health care organizations across the country,” explains Dr. Richardson. “If proven effective, this would provide additional tools to health care workers to help them cope, improve their resiliency and hopefully mitigate future staff shortages.”
The funding is part of the federal 2021 budget which has committed an investment of $50 million over two years to support projects that address posttraumatic stress disorder and trauma in frontline and essential workers, and others affected by the pandemic. The nine projects announced, totaling an investment of $28.2 million, is the first round of projects being supported through this Budget 2021 commitment.
